Transaction 20eeecb83c582adde377cee074e64f1efec78d30d97f17ae7061e35a3bc40e62

2 Input
2 Outputs
  • 20eeecb83c582adde377cee074e64f1efec78d30d97f17ae7061e35a3bc40e62:0
  • value  49626
    address  3JvqBfUk9eQ7muFZDjLYH4LcALdiLgqd31
  • 20eeecb83c582adde377cee074e64f1efec78d30d97f17ae7061e35a3bc40e62:1
  • value  11614
    address  1Pkgm7K3yS7Qu7duPrhVFYvuaiFGCNhEqq